What I learned about the ZL1 at Factory Fest 2016

Listening to Al O., and talking to team members there, this is information that was shared. Some of this info you already know, and its in other threads, but i made a list of his talking points and some quotes. If I go over the videos again, or someone else does and finds something I missed, I'll update this original post...

Quotes:
* "This is the car you want at the track, the street..."
* "We pushed ourselves (beyond what we did with previous ZL1's)"
* "I'm proud to be the first car to introduce GM's new 10 speed auto"
* "This isn't an 8-speed with two more gears. Its all new, and software controlled, faster shift times (equivalent to an F1 car if we'd installed an electronic switch), and phenomenal"
* "We are the first users (of the 10A) not dictated by our production, but by when its ready"
* "This GM 10-speed will be talked about in 50 years"

Specifications:
230 pounds lighter
650 hp / 650 ft lbs torque
Electronic Limited Slip Differential
-selectable track surface
-user changeable launch rpm
Custom Launch Control & Line-lock
-"like nothing you've seen"
-done in TRACK mode, in gear, parking brake off
-use controls on steering wheel
-once active, 15 seconds of front brakes only
-'SELECT' and 'CRUISE CANCEL' allow for roll out
Performance Data Recorder
Rev Matching on Manual Trans
Auto 10-speed is software controlled but "not a busy transmission"
RED SEAT BELTS on exterior color cars: Red, Black, Silver, Grey, and White only

Performance:
11.4 Quarter Mile at 127 mph
3.5 Seconds 0-60
(Above numbers produced with the 10-speed)

Random:
*30 ZL1's have been built (as of 18 Aug 2016) and those coming off the line now have pre-production VINs (CTF phase?)
(Note: a little birdy told me that they are in the last phase before production and that phase is almost over. We could see ordering open up very soon. This was a current employee of GM and a very credible source)
*Nürburgring times are not available for publication with video to back up the information. The release of video from "The Ring" is cost controlled by the track itself (its owners), and they want payment for it. (The ring had filed for bankruptcy and to prove to the German government that it could make money, etc., etc... So long story short "GM is working the issue") - note: my guess is numbers get released in the days leading up to ordering being opened...
*They'll build as many as the public wants. No limits other than order constraints (ie: 10-speed auto)
*ARCTIC ICE is called 'Blue Persuasion' in GM circles, they are synonymous, so if you hear Blue Persuasion...its Arctic Ice. (Production colors and Marketing colors are usually different. Midnight Silver is a.k.a. Nightshade Grey)
Note: I saw SEVERAL (6 or 7) on the line being built, some in front of or behind a Silver. Theres not enough of a difference. IMHO they missed the boat on this and should have went slightly more blue tint, because when you're looking at them right next to each other on the assembly line and can barely tell the difference, then whats the point. That darker blue they got rid of should still be in production (Blue Velvet???)
*Front seats are 'vented' not 'cooled'
*Coupe will cost base $62,135

IMPORTANT: GAS GUZZLER TAX IS EXPECTED (out of the mouth of AL O.)

"This GM 10-speed" is not a GM only product. It was co-developed with Ford. I'm pretty sure they introduced it in the Raptor. So I suppose it is the first "car" with it but seems pretty silly that he's trying to claim it as solely theirs.

Also to compare the A10 which has a torque converter to an F1 car's gear box is beyond laughable. I'm sure the A10 will be better than the A8 but I'm pretty sure we all agree the A8 didn't come close to the PDK like Al said it would so I wouldn't buy everything he says about the A10 either.
